Introduction
Santa Barbara, CA, lies at latitude 34.4208° N, while Heber City, UT, sits at 40.5069° N—a northward shift of over six degrees. The drive covers roughly 750 miles via Interstate 15, crossing three states and the Mojave Desert. This route includes the Cajon Pass, where in 2015 a record 388 vehicles crashed in a dust storm, a reminder of the region's volatile weather.
The journey typically takes 11–12 hours of driving, but with stops, plan for two days.

Route Logistics and Infrastructure
The primary route uses US-101 east to CA-134/210, then I-15 north through the Mojave Desert. You cross the San Bernardino National Forest, Cajon Pass (elev. 4,190 ft), and the Mojave Desert before reaching the Colorado River at the Nevada border. From Las Vegas, I-15 continues northeast through the Virgin River Gorge into Utah, passing St. George, Cedar City, and Provo before exiting at Heber City (US-189).
Key highways: US-101, CA-134, CA-210, I-15, US-189.
Fuel and Route Economics
- Gas prices: CA ($4.50+/gal) > NV ($4.00) > UT ($3.80). Fill up in Barstow or Primm.
- EV charging: Tesla Superchargers in Burbank, Barstow, Baker, Las Vegas, St. George, and Provo.
- Mileage: Expect ~18 mpg for a typical SUV; budget ~$160 for gas.
- Tolls: None on this route; all roads are free.
Climatic Conditions & Route Aesthetics
- Coastal leg (Santa Barbara to Cajon Pass): mild 60–75°F year-round.
- Desert stretch (Mojave to Las Vegas): extreme heat in summer (100–120°F), mild winters (50–70°F).
- Utah high desert (St. George to Heber City): cool winters (20–40°F), hot summers (90–100°F).
- Seasonal hazards: Santa Ana winds (Oct–Apr), desert dust storms, snow in Utah (Nov–Mar).
